I was first introduced to donair by a Persian gym buddy who suggested this Northshore restaurant to tackle some major hunger after a Gym session. I'd heard of donair Mediterranean vertical barbecue before but had never been. Always down for well-seasoned and spicy food, the first taste of Yummy's mixed beef and lamb donair made me an instant fan. Beyond the very generously sliced barbecued meat, a wide choice of different vegetable ingredients and several sweet and spicy sauce options (garlic, tzatziki, or hot) can be added to the delicous pita bread -- which is very soft, fresh and doesn't break or leak. Many additional condiments are also available at-table for customizable taste: Frank's, Sriracha, Sriracha Mayonnaise, Ketchup etc. A very well-stocked Cooler also contains a ton of beverage choice: soft drinks domestic & imported, juices, bottled waters, iced teas + lemonade, red bull & sports drinks. Something for everyone. The interior of Yummy Donair's very ideal corner location on 16th Street is bright and clean with curving stone counters along window, several individual tables for four, and new seating both inside and outside; the adjacent outdoor patio seating area is surrounded by shady trees and shrubs along Hamilton Avenue, ideal for hot Summer weather. Cool Plants and Aquarium, colorful new Mediterranean lighting, well-mixed Spotify playlists, and very Welcoming People make your visit a very pleasant one.

I came here for the second time, and was happy to enjoy the same delicious donair I had the first time. I ordered the beef donair, and it took around 8 minutes to come out (it was a little busy at the time). The wrap was packed with a generous amount of beef which was seasoned to perfection and cooked just to the point where it was full of juice and flavour. The amount of each condiment (lettuce, tomato, onion, cucumber, tzatziki, garlic sauce, hot sauce) was balanced so that the flavour of each bite had a nice dynamic of texture and flavours. My one small criticism is that there was too much tomato for me, which slightly overpowered some of the other flavours while also making the wrap a bit wet in some places. This was fixed by taking out one tomato slice, so not a big problem.

The service was good, nothing too crazy but not bad. The lady at the counter makes sure she gets your order correct and confirms it with you. However, their machine did not work with tap payment and I was disappointed to see it still did not after dealing with the same issue three months ago when I went the first time. Contactless payment like Apple Pay is becoming more popular these days, and they might lose customers due to not accepting tap.

The atmosphere is average, like any other donair shop. There's enough seating that you won't have to worry about finding a place to sit, and there is a bar with all of the condiments you'd need. It was relatively clean, but I still noticed some dirt here and there.

I recommend this place to anyone who wants a reliable, affordable donair restaurant....
